Survey of Postoperative Pain and Pain Management in Norwegian Hospitals
NCT01413724 · Status: COMPLETED · Type: OBSERVATIONAL · Enrollment: 300
Last updated 2016-08-03
Summary
The study is a national survey of pain and pain management to surgical patients in Norwegian Hospitals. Data on pain management are gathered from patient records and data on pain and patient satisfaction are gathered as patients' self report.
